The average salary for a Demand Planning Manager is C$88,810 in 2025

Base Salary
C$67k - C$114k
Bonus
C$3k - C$17k
Profit Sharing
C$2k - C$7k
Total Pay
C$71k - C$124k

How can Demand Planning Managers increase their salary?

Increasing your pay as a Demand Planning Manager is possible in different ways. Change of employer: Consider a career move to a new employer that is willing to pay higher for your skills. Level of Education: Gaining advanced degrees may allow this role to increase their income potential and qualify for promotions. Managing Experience: If you are a Demand Planning Manager that oversees more junior Demand Planning Managers, this experience can increase the likelihood to earn more.
